site stats

Excel vba copy sheet to existing workbook

WebJul 8, 2016 · You don't have to hard-code the names of the sheets or workbooks into the VBA code, however you do need some way for Excel to know: 1. Which Worksheet is to be copied (Source Worksheet). 2. Which open Workbook is the destination. The Source Worksheet is often defined in VBA code as the ActiveWorksheet in the ActiveWorkbook. WebApr 22, 2024 · 5. How about the following as a general method to make a static copy of a worksheet: Dim sht1 As Worksheet 'worksheet to copy from Dim sht2 As Worksheet 'worksheet to paste to Set sht1 = ThisWorkbook.Worksheets ("Name of the Worksheet to copy from") sht1.Cells.Copy 'Copy everything in the worksheet Set sht2 = …

How to Copy and Move a Sheet in Excel using VBA

WebApr 5, 2024 · Copy each sheet from an existing workbook to a new sheet in the new workbook. The names of the sheets in the existing workbook should match the names of the new sheets in the new workbook. Change the data on each sheet to a table, using the default format. Create a pivot table on a new sheet in the workbook with the following … WebAug 5, 2024 · copies some predefined sheets from the original file to the "*_export" one. This is what I've got at the time being: Sub export () Dim myPath, folderPath, fileName, exportFileFullPath As String Dim arrayOfSheetsToCopy As Variant folderPath = Application.ActiveWorkbook.Path fullPath = Application.ActiveWorkbook.FullName … middletown ohio golf courses https://insegnedesign.com

VBA to copy excel worksheet, append new rows from specific …

WebMar 16, 2024 · Open the worksheet you want to copy. Press Alt + F11 to open the Visual Basic Editor. On the left pane, right-click ThisWorkbook, and then click Insert > Module. Paste the code in the Code window. Press F5 to run the macro. For the detailed step-by-step instructions, please see How to insert VBA code in Excel. WebWe can create a User Defined Function using Excel VBA to return the names of files in a folder. The advantage of this method over Method #1 is that the function can be saved in … WebMay 25, 2024 · 1. As @PIT mentioned wksht has to be defined as WorkSheet and not as "Summary". 2. Assuming that you will run your macro from "Summary" sheet, your code will work otherwise you have to Set wksht to "Summary" worksheet. 3. You have to change Range (B3).Value to Range ("B3").Value. overall I would suggest to explore Google, tons … middletown ohio gas prices

vba - Is there a way to import data from .csv to active excel sheet ...

Category:Get File Names in a Folder into Excel (Copy Files Names)

Tags:Excel vba copy sheet to existing workbook

Excel vba copy sheet to existing workbook

Copy sheet to existing worksheet in a closed workbook

WebExample 1 – Copy worksheet in the same workbook. The below example copies “Sheet2” to the end of the worksheets, and rename it as “new worksheet”. Public Sub cpy1 () Sheets ("Sheet2").Copy After:=Sheets … WebFeb 16, 2024 · 1. Embed VBA to Copy One Worksheet to Another Excel Workbook and Rename It. Here, you will learn how to rename a worksheet with a predefined name in the VBA code. Steps: In the beginning, press …

Excel vba copy sheet to existing workbook

Did you know?

WebHere we are copying and pasting a Sheet before the first Sheet in the Workbook. Sheets ("Sheet1").Copy Before:=Sheets (1) The newly created Sheet will now be the first Sheet in the Workbook. Copy Sheet After Last Sheet Use the After property to tell VBA to paste … WebNov 2, 2024 · In Excel, close the Order Form workbook, and then close Excel. Open the Custom UI Editor. Click the Open button, then select and open the Order Form file. In the Tab ID line, change the custom tab label …

WebJul 5, 2024 · Sub CopyWorkbook () Dim sh as Worksheet, wb as workbook Set wb = workbooks ("Target workbook") For Each sh in workbooks ("source … WebJan 31, 2024 · It copies the cells from ThisWorkbook ("FinalCountDown") to the first worksheet of a new Workbook. Then the new workbook is named "NewWB.xlsx" and is saved in the same file as ThisWorkbook through the variable newWbPath. At the end the newWb is closed with newWb.Close. Share Follow answered Jan 31, 2024 at 12:18 …

WebJul 9, 2024 · Fairly new to VBA. I am attempting to pull one sheet out of another excel file and place it in the active workbook. I have done so, but I would like to have it set up so that every time I run the code it replaces the old sheet with the new sheet rather than adding an infinite amount of sheets as the program is continued to be used. WebJan 2, 2015 · The Webinar. If you are a member of the VBA Vault, then click on the image below to access the webinar and the associated source code. (Note: Website members have access to the full webinar …

WebAug 4, 2016 · classeur1.Sheets (1).Copy Before:=ThisWorkbook.Sheets (2) Instead of the classeur1.Sheets (1).Copy classeur1.Sheets (1).Paste Destination:=ThisWorkbook.Sheets (2).Range ("A1") Although note that copying an entire worksheet will copy the entire worksheet, not just the contents of it.

WebMay 20, 2016 · Sub Export_File () Dim Wb3 As Workbook Dim strSaveName As String strSaveName = Worksheets ("Communication").Range ("a2").Value Set Wb3 = ThisWorkbook 'copy sheets to new workbook Sheets (Array ("Auswertung", "Communication")).Copy ActiveWorkbook.SaveAs strSaveName Workbooks … middletown ohio gynecologistWebNov 2, 2024 · In Excel, close the Order Form workbook, and then close Excel. Open the Custom UI Editor. Click the Open button, then select and open the Order Form file. In the Tab ID line, change the custom tab label from "Contoso" to "Order Form". Delete the next two lines, with the groups -- GroupClipboard and GroupFont. middletown ohio high school bomb threat todayWebSub Worksheet_Copy_Example1 () Dim Ws As Worksheet Set Ws = Worksheets ("January") Ws.Copy After:= Sheets ("Sheet1") End Sub. Now, we have completed. It will copy the worksheet “ January ” after the worksheet “ Sheet1 .”. There you go. We have copied the January worksheet to the right of “Sheet1”. One of the default things here is ... middletown ohio flower deliveryWebOk so I have a current workbook (Original Workbook) with several Sheets. I would like to open an existing workbook (Data Workbook) and copy all of the contents in Sheet 1 of 'Data Workbook', then paste everything into Sheet "RRimport" of 'Original Workbook'. news pixelWebI have written VBA code that opens up a destination workbook, copies one of the worksheets, and pastes it into the current workbook. When I run it a second or third time etc... instead of overwriting the current worksheet, it creates a completely new one. Ex: Worksheet is called "data", first time it transfers "data", second time "data (2)". middletown ohio health departmentWebA Worksheet Export. Before running the code, adjust the values of variables NewFilePath and SourceSheet in Sub exportFirst.NewFilePath must not end with a backslash \.; The code is written to refer to a worksheet in ThisWorkbook i.e. the workbook containing this code.; Sub exportFirst is calling Sub exportWorksheet.; You can write several subs like … middletown ohio flower shopsWebSheets("Sheet5").Copy Before:=Sheets("Sheet3") Sheets("Sheet5").Copy After:=Sheets("Sheet3") When you run this VBA code, it copies the “Sheet5” before and after the “Sheet3”. With the following line of code, … middletown ohio government